About Pecos County Memorial Hospital Home Health And Hos
Hospice overview and quality summary
Pecos County Memorial Hospital Home Health And Hos is a government-operated hospice care provider in Fort Stockton, TX, serving patients and families in Pecos County and the surrounding area. Medicare certified since 2012, Pecos County Memorial Hospital Home Health And Hos has provided 14 years of end-of-life and palliative care to the community.
Pecos County Memorial Hospital Home Health And Hos serves an average of 4 patients per day, covering 14 ZIP codes across its service area. 98% of care is delivered in patients' homes, consistent with the hospice philosophy of enabling comfort care in familiar surroundings.
The facility's Hospice Care Index score is 9 out of 10, a composite measure of care quality and efficiency. 3 physicians are affiliated with this hospice.

Pecos County Memorial Hospital Home Health And Hos's Hospice Care Index (HCI) score is 9 out of 10, above the national average of 8.8. This composite score reflects stronger-than-average performance across measures of nursing continuity, care transitions, and presence near death.
65.1% of Pecos County Memorial Hospital Home Health And Hos's patients received visits from the hospice team in their final days of life, significantly above the national average of 47.9%. This is one of the most meaningful quality indicators — having the hospice team present during the final hours provides critical comfort to both patients and families.

Pecos County Memorial Hospital Home Health And Hos's patient population is primarily composed of individuals with cancer (38%). While cancer has historically been the most common hospice diagnosis, the proportion of non-cancer patients has grown substantially over the past decade.
